SDOT recently installed β€œno turn on red” restrictions at 14th Ave S and S Henderson St in April 2025 as part of its proactive safety investment strategy. Right turn on red crashes account for 9% of all collisions with people crossing the street. Past US DOT studies have indicated that 60% more pedestrians and twice as many bicyclists are hit by turning cars at intersections where people are allowed to turn during a red light.
